Family friendly hiking trails around Großer Heinersdorfer Lake are characterized by diverse natural landscapes, centered around the clear waters of the lake itself. Formed during the Weichselian Ice Age, the lake is geographically divided by a road dam, offering continuous views along its shores. The surrounding Brandenburg region features a varied natural environment, including the option to extend hikes to the nearby Marxdorfer Moor. These paths are generally easy to walk and suitable for various fitness levels.

Best family friendly hiking trails around Großer Heinersdorfer Lake

  • The most popular family friendly hiking route is Great Heinersdorf Lake – Behlendorf Swimming Area loop from Heinersdorf, a 5.0 miles (8.1 km) trail that takes 2 hours 7 minutes to complete. This moderate route offers continuous lake views and passes the Behlendorf Swimming Area.
  • Another top favourite among local hikers is Heinersdorf Village Church – Great Heinersdorf Lake loop from Heinersdorf, a moderate 5.9 miles (9.5 km) path. This route connects the historic village church with the lake, providing varied scenery.
  • Local hikers also love the Heinersdorf Village Church – Stork Tower in Heinersdorf loop from Heinersdorf, a 1.7 miles (2.8 km) trail leading through the village and past the Stork Tower, often completed in about 42 minutes.

The Heinersdorf village church, with its wall and cemetery, the first parts of which were built in the second half of the 13th century, is located in what is now the Heinersdorf district of the Pankow district. It is one of more than 50 village churches in Berlin that have been listed as historical monuments since the 1980s.

Beautiful lake with a circular hiking trail. Also easy to get around by bike. There are two main bathing areas. One in Heinersdorf and one in Behlendorf. There is also a portable toilet in Behlendorf in the summer. There is also a nice fireplace there.

Frequently Asked Questions

How many family-friendly hiking trails are available around Großer Heinersdorfer Lake?

There are over 140 hiking trails around Großer Heinersdorfer Lake, with more than 70 specifically rated as easy, making them ideal for families. These paths offer diverse experiences suitable for various ages and fitness levels.

What makes Großer Heinersdorfer Lake a good destination for family hikes?

Großer Heinersdorfer Lake is an excellent choice for families due to its clear, clean water, diverse landscapes, and well-maintained, generally easy-to-walk paths. The area offers a mix of natural beauty and interesting attractions, ensuring there's something for everyone to enjoy.

Are there any easy circular routes suitable for families?

Yes, many of the trails are circular and suitable for families. A popular option is the approximately 5.5 km circular trail around the lake itself, which is generally easy to walk. For a slightly longer but still moderate option, consider the Great Heinersdorf Lake – Behlendorf Swimming Area loop from Heinersdorf, which is about 8 km long.

What can we see along the family-friendly hiking trails?

Along the trails, families can discover several points of interest. The Behlendorf Swimming Area is a great spot for a break, offering swimming and sunbathing. You might also encounter the unique Hollow Tree, a natural monument, or visit the Heinersdorf Animal Park, which has free entry and direct access to the lakeside path.

Are the trails around Großer Heinersdorfer Lake suitable for strollers?

Many paths around Großer Heinersdorfer Lake are generally easy to walk and suitable for strollers, especially the main circular trail directly along the lake. However, it's always a good idea to check individual route descriptions for specific terrain details if you plan to use a stroller.

How long are the typical family-friendly hikes?

Family-friendly hikes vary in length. For example, the Heinersdorf Village Church – Stork Tower in Heinersdorf loop from Heinersdorf is an easy 2.8 km route, taking just over 40 minutes. Longer moderate options, like the Heinersdorf Village Church – Great Heinersdorf Lake loop from Heinersdorf, can be around 9.5 km and take about 2.5 hours, offering more extensive exploration.
